Why does the result graph I made show that as the number of trays increases, the heat load at the bottom of the tower also increases?

As shown in the picture and description, I don't know where the problem lies. Can anyone help solve it?

Doesn’t it require an increase in energy to increase the number of plates to improve the separation accuracy? The separation accuracy of your separation tower with three plates and 30 plates is different? Isn’t it right to increase the energy?

One of the factors that has the greatest impact on hot and cold compliance is the reflow ratio. You can first look at the changes in the reflow ratio.

The separation accuracy has not changed. . . This figure is a figure obtained through sensitivity analysis. The effect of the number of trays and feed position on the heat load at the bottom of the tower was verified.

The tower is set to have no pressure difference, and the pressure of the entire tower is 250kpa.

The reflow ratio is set to a fixed value, so I don't know where the problem lies. Another related problem is that when the total number of plates is fixed and the impact of the feed position on the heat load at the bottom of the tower is separately considered, it is found that when the feed is the first plate, the heat load at the bottom of the tower is the lowest. . Are the causes of these two problems the same?

It is best to upload the file and take a look. Under normal circumstances, it should be the optimal feed plate with the smallest load (fixed tower top accuracy and flow rate), and the mixing effect at this time is the smallest.
